Output cd6d2838deec74262c276533f2a077c6f660c3abb915dcfd414fc16f419774b8:3

value
4437537
script pubkey
OP_0 OP_PUSHBYTES_20 185092401656903f5984eb2c8445a8a41b0fe725
address
bc1qrpgfysqk26gr7kvyavkgg3dg5sdslee9mzcvr5
transaction
cd6d2838deec74262c276533f2a077c6f660c3abb915dcfd414fc16f419774b8
confirmations
26192
spent
true